How stretched Texas is
1,538,426 veterans live in Texas and 1088 accredited representatives of all kinds are listed there — about 1,414 veterans per representative.
That is a statewide ratio, not any one person's caseload, and not every veteran has a claim open. It is here because it is the only workload figure anyone publishes. Veteran counts: VA VetPop2023 State Estimates, FY2023.

What any of them may charge you
- VSO representatives cannot charge a fee. Ever. Not for filing, not for "document review", not a percentage of back pay (38 CFR 14.636).
- Accredited attorneys and claims agents may charge, but only after the VA has issued an initial decision on the claim (38 USC 5904). Anyone charging to file your first claim is either not accredited or not allowed to.
- Nobody who is not on the VA's roster may prepare or prosecute your claim for a fee (38 CFR 14.629), whatever they call themselves.
